Patriots vs. Giants 2015 picks and predictions: New England expected to get revenge

Surprise: the undefeated Patriots are favored against the Giants in Week 10.

The New England Patriots are one of the three remaining undefeated teams, but they're set to play a team with a history of beating them in that situation on Sunday. The New York Giants, who have beaten the Patriots the last three times they played, will play host to the Patriots in Week 10 and it should be a good game.

Two of those three Giants wins were Super Bowl victories, the first notably coming at the end of an undefeated regular season by the Patriots. It's safe to say that Tom Brady and Eli Manning have a little history, even if the larger focus over the years has been on Brady against Eli's brother, Peyton Manning.

On Sunday, it will once again be a red-hot Patriots team and a Giants team that is only just starting to put things together. New York is 5-4 on the season, which is good enough to be on top of the poor NFC East. But the Philadelphia Eagles are just one game back of them, and both Washington and the Dallas Cowboys are in on it as well.

New York is coming off a dominant win over the Tampa Bay Buccaneers, which itself came after a disappointing loss against the New Orleans Saints. The Giants have already lost one game to each of the Cowboys and Eagles this season. The division lead is anything but safe. The Patriots are essentially guaranteed a division title, and the schedule isn't difficult from here. The Giants actually rank as one of their toughest remaining opponents.

As far as expert picks are concerned, there is actually someone out there who thinks the Patriots will suffer their first loss. Will Brinson of CBS Sports is picking the Giants to win, while their other seven experts are going with the safe Patriots pick. It’s a similar spread at ESPN, where of the 13 experts, one of them is going with the Giants to win it.

Here at SB Nation, you’ll find no brave souls going with the Giants. All six of the experts were joined by the OddsShark computer in picking the Patriots to win it.
